    Toray Industries has announced a new commercial fiber brand that is said to represent the next level of PET-recycled fiber. The new “ +,” obtained through new production techniques, is said to produce whiter, finer fibers with contaminant-screening capability.     Camelbak has announced the launch of the eco-sustainable Pivot Bottle as well as a bluesign System partnership. The Pivot Bottle is made of a 10 percent renewable plant-based material called Echo.     W. L. Gore Associates has begun working with a biotechnology start-up, Checkerspot, to produce environmentally friendly coatings. Headquartered in Berkeley, California, Checkerspot uses microbes to bio-manufacture naturally occurring structural oils for commercial use.
